Trooper Brinkerhoff 10K

 

Trooper Brinkerhoff 10K is on the books for my first 10K.

Oh My Gosh… I. Did. It! Major.

First, this was a fantastic run for my first. Porter, Youngest & I ran it. Youngest actually run it with me. I was honored. Must admit that we do run well together, at least we keep each other moving!

The course was a hilly Boston, NY run. It was a little painful at times, to be sure. We’re not used to running hills, so it was good training. I can say that now… The really hard part was the route was two loops around the 5K course. That means we knew what to expect… for good & bad. There were some hill areas that we could plan ahead for and a hot, sunny finish that just was what it was. Again, it was a nice course and I look forward to running again.

Because there were many law enforcement professionals participating, it was probably the safest morning ever.

The party was just what we like, they had really good pizza, dogs & sausage with lots of water and beer.

Porter even placed in his age group… whoo hoot. I added that kick to pass a runner ahead of me a couple hundred feet before the finish. Turns out, she was indeed in my age group. Some days are just more competitive than others (I also had way more in my tank than I expected). Thanks Coach Diggins for the “take that next guy” must do!

It’s on the books… Mighty Niagara Half Marathon you’re next!
